Why do technical professionals struggle to demonstrate soft skills?

Most candidates treat interpersonal abilities as an afterthought. They paste words like collaborative, adaptable, or strong communicator into a resume summary or skills section. Hiring managers routinely ignore these unsupported claims because anyone can write them down.

How should you prove collaboration in an interview?

Hiring teams assess emotional intelligence through behavioral questions. When asked about a disagreement or project failure, candidates often make the mistake of saying they rarely experience conflict. Senior interviewers look for the opposite: how clearly and calmly you navigate friction.
